Lordstown Motors reported an operating profit of $61.3 million, driven by the sale of its Lordstown facility. The company is focused on launching the Endurance electric pickup truck and developing new vehicles through its joint venture with Foxconn. They ended the quarter with $236 million in cash.

Lordstown Motors is reaffirming its target for the start of commercial production of the Endurance in Q3 2022 and commercial deliveries expected in Q4. They expect lower 2H 2022 total operating loss and capital expenditures of between $140 and $150 million, excluding contingent liabilities, reducing the minimum capital raise in 2022 from $150 million to $50 to $75 million.
